International Conference on Higher Education and Climate Change

Higher Education and Climate Change: Awareness, Access and Knowledge sharing across EU and non-EU programs

Venice International University
16 -17 September, 2013


The University of Ca' Foscari, in collaboration with Venice International University, organizes the final conference of the three years project LEAN CC, "Linking European, African Asian Academic Networks on Climate Change" financed by the ERASMUS MUNDUS programme.


The international conference presents the project initiatives in terms of connecting higher education institutions in South East Asia, South Africa and Europe as well as the results and conclusions from workshops and seminars, on-line courses and platforms. Selected speakers are invited to create a dialogue on Climate Change Higher Education exploring needs in terms of expertise and leadership for climate change education and/or responses in terms of academic collaborations on climate change related disciplines among Europe, Africa and Asia.


Venice International University will present the experience of the Sino-Italian Advanced Training Program, as a successful example in promoting higher education networks on Climate Change with China and in particular among Governmental and non-academic institutions. VIU also presents the results of the EU project funded CLIMA – Euro-Asian research and training in Climate change Management which produced the materials for an on-line Master on Climate Change which was partially used by LEAN project.
